description The paper presents and analyze snow and meteorological parameters of the 2023-2024 winter, measured at the meteorological stations with nivological program (Predeal, Sinaia 1500, Parâng, Semenic, Vlădeasa, Ceahlău-Toaca, Iezer, Călimani, Țarcu, Bâlea-Lac, Vârful-Omu), as well as the estimated avalanche risk for each monitored massif. The aim of that study is to highlight the importance of avalanche monitoring and snow studies in the mountainous areas affected by avalanches, in order to provide a daily estimation of avalanche risk. The data used are daily meteorological and nivological observations from the mountain meteorological stations with nivological program. In order to improve avalanche risk forecasting, both observations at the snow surface and inside the snowpack are needed, together with a detailed weather forecast.
